One of the sparkling faces at The Alpacas of Phantasy Pharm is APP Phirst Declaration. Daughter of multi champion APP OSA Phirst Class and champion and champion producer APP Peruvian Phacebook, Phirst Declaration's pedigree is an explosion of colors, from white to fawn to brown to black, from such notable sires as Diamante, Indescribable, Rolex, Maxtrix, Frontrunner, Camelot, Augusto, Jeremiah, and Royal Fawn. Born on the 4th of July, Phirst Declaration embodies the spirit of firecrackers—bursting with energy and life. Her fleece, a perfect blend of tiny bundles, sparkles like the vibrant bursts of color in the sky. With great conformation, a feminine head, and a well-balanced frame, she carries herself with an air of elegance and flair.
